摘要
采用醋酸乙烯酯为单体,以OP-10和十二烷基硫酸钠为复配乳化剂,偶氮二脒基丙烷盐酸盐为引发剂,通过正交实验研究了乳液聚合法制备高聚合度聚醋酸乙烯酯的最佳工艺条件。通过单因素实验验证了最佳工艺条件的可靠性,并分析了乳化剂用量、引发剂用量和反应温度对醋酸乙烯酯平均聚合度的影响规律。在最佳工艺条件下制得了聚合度为5 100的聚醋酸乙烯酯,经醇解得到了聚合度为4 800的聚乙烯醇。
The emulsion polymerization of vinyl acetate were carried out by using 2,2'-azobis (2-amidinopropane) dihydrochloride as initiator and the mixture of OP-10 and sodium dodecyl sulfate as emulsifier. The optimum polymerization technique for the preparation PVAc with high degree of polymerization was determined by a lot of experiments. The effect of emulsifier concentration, initiator ooncentration and polymerization temperature on the degree of polymerization of PVAc were analyzed. The PVAc with 5 100 polymerization degree was synthesized under the optimum polymerization technique and the PVA with 4 800 polymerization degree was prepared by the saponification of the PVAc.
